file-type

AIRTest自动化脚本:简化FGO游戏体验

ZIP文件

下载需积分: 50 | 2.62MB | 更新于2025-03-31 | 118 浏览量 | 4 下载量 举报 收藏
download 立即下载
根据给定文件信息,我们可以提取以下知识点: 1. 自动化脚本与游戏“Fate/Grand Order (FGO)”的关系: - FGO是一款需要玩家投入大量时间与精力的游戏,其中很多任务相对枯燥且重复。 - 通过编写自动化脚本可以实现游戏内的自动化操作,减轻玩家重复劳动的负担。 2. 移动设备自动化测试工具Airtest: - Airtest是一个支持在Android和iOS设备上进行自动化测试的工具。 - 它允许测试人员编写脚本来模拟用户行为,比如点击、滑动等操作。 3. iOS设备的自动化脚本编写难点: - 在iOS平台上,进行自动化调试比在Android上要复杂得多,需要使用苹果的Mac设备和Xcode环境。 - 对于没有Mac设备的用户,需要寻找其他替代方法。 4. 脚本编写环境和语言选择: - 脚本编写使用了Python语言,它是一种广泛使用的高级编程语言,以其简洁易读著称。 - Airtest支持Python语言,这让Python开发者可以利用已有的编程知识快速上手。 5. Airtest的图像识别和像素点坐标操作: - Airtest可以通过图像识别来确定界面上的元素位置,或者使用精确的像素坐标来定位点击位置。 - 这种技术让自动化脚本可以适应各种图形用户界面的应用程序,包括游戏。 6. 跨平台模拟器的局限性: - 在Windows机器上使用iOS模拟器进行自动化测试,通常会遇到性能瓶颈。 - 模拟器的性能通常无法达到真实设备的水平,运行起来可能会比较卡顿。 - 对于性能不佳或运行卡顿的问题,作者在文中提及正在寻找更好的解决方案。 7. 使用Airtest脚本的基本步骤: - 获取脚本项目源代码。 - 使用Airtest工具打开项目,这个工具可能是一个IDE或者是脚本编辑器。 - 配置环境后开始运行脚本,脚本将自动在模拟器或真机上执行预定义的操作。 - 项目地址和使用指南提示用户可以访问一个特定的在线地址来获取脚本。 8. 鼓励用户反馈和交流: - 文中最后表达了对可能存在的更佳模拟器的求知欲望,并鼓励用户进行反馈交流。 9. 代码的开源性: - 作者提到了脚本项目的地址,意味着该脚本可能是开源的,方便用户拉取代码并贡献或改进。 总结: 该文件信息介绍了如何利用自动化测试工具Airtest以及Python编程语言编写针对iOS平台上的“Fate/Grand Order”游戏的自动化脚本。这不仅展示了如何利用现有工具减轻重复游戏任务的负担,也体现了开源社区中分享、互助的精神。同时,它也指出了在Windows上运行iOS模拟器进行自动化测试的挑战,以及作者对于改进和优化的需求和态度。

相关推荐

moseswangbp981
  • 粉丝: 41
上传资源 快速赚钱